About The Position

Under general supervision, provides various office and administrative support to Claims Representatives, Claims Management, and Tort attorneys within the Torts and Claims groups of the Authority’s Law Department. Collects and analyzes data, creates reports, measures performance, maintains files and records, enters data into the appropriate risk management and third party administrator systems, and retrieves data from Operations systems such as Trapeze.
